The climate of Birao (Central African Republic)
Birao is located in the northern part of the African Republic in the
vicinity of the border with Sudan. The city is located in the Vakaga
prefecture of which it also is the capital. Over the past few years
the city was the target of plundering and fights. During these fights
almost the entire city was burned to the ground. Manovo Gounda Saint
Floris National Park is situated in the vicinity. This park is a
Unesco preservation site. Among the animal species that live here are:
black rhinos, elephants, leopards, gazelles, crocodiles and buffalos.
Birao has a warm steppe climate with higher temperatures and lower
precipitation figures than the more southerly located places in the
country. During the warmest days of the year temperatures easily reach
or rise above 40 degrees Celsius. The rainy period is from May till
September. The rest of the year is extremely dry.
